Chaucer is a leading insurance group at Lloyd's, the world's specialist insurance market. We help protect industries around the world from the risks they face. Our customers include major airlines, energy companies, shipping groups, global manufacturers and property groups.

Our headquarters are in London, and we have international offices in Copenhagen, Miami, Dubai and Singapore to be closer to our clients across the world. To learn more about us please visit our website www.chaucergroup.com

Job Profile Summary

Support Claims Manager in the efficient/effective management of claims portfolio ensuring customers are treated fairly. Support Claims Manager in day-to-day management of Ipswich Claims Team, ensuring compliance with Group claims practices/controls. Manage own portfolio handling of claims from first advice to settlement, including instruction of surveyors/adjusters and/or lawyers where appropriate, ensuring that the records accurately reflect the status of each claim. Assist with staff training and development.


This position will focus on a UK-based book of business, and we are open to the location of where the role can be based. Lonham office is located in Ipswich, Suffolk.


Job Description

  • Support/assist in driving Marine Specialty Divisional Strategies/efficiencies as required.
  • Assist as required with Divisional reporting.
  • Develop and apply a thorough knowledge and understanding of the insurance market and claims process. Be familiar with policy features, benefits, exclusions and warranties.
  • Understand, drive, assist in managing the claims handling process (including DA CoE requirements), to include filing and administration of the diary system.
  • Handle marine cargo and liability claims in accordance with policy terms and conditions, from first advice to settlement in compliance with Claims Handling Authority Limit.
  • Input and maintain accurate records and capture relevant data to allow for the successful investigation and/or settlement of a claim, including the maintenance of claim reserves in line with the insurers reserving philosophy.
  • Awareness of the possibility of fraud and appropriate recognition/escalation of circumstances which require further investigation.
  • Recognise different circumstances of a claim and the application of relevant rules, regulations and statute law.
  • Liaise with other departments in Ipswich / Chaucer as required, including the relevant Underwriter and Accounts for settlement queries, where appropriate.
  • Correspond with related parties associated with the claim.
  • Attend client meetings, where necessary
  • Appoint surveyors, lawyers, loss adjusters and other relevant legal professionals and other experts, where appropriate, liaising with them throughout the course of the claims to ensure accurate reserves and the best possible outcomes are achieved for all covered claims.
  • Attend training sessions and other meetings, as and when required.
